The appeal by the 1st and 2nd applicants is dismissed. 97. At the conclusion of the hearing of the appeal, the parties J K asked us to grant leave to appeal to the Court of Final Appeal and to certify I J K the following as question of great general public importance: L L “1. Does the Law Enforcement (Covert Surveillance) Order published on 5 August 2005 comprise or contain ‘legal procedures’ within the meaning of those words as they appear in Article 30 of the Basic Law of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region? M N 2. O P Where a court declares or otherwise makes a finding that a law is not consistent with one or more articles of the Basic Law of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region, can the court suspend the effect of its declaration or order it makes consequent upon such finding?” Q N O P Q 98.
